Investment Scam Alert: Avoid These Common Tricks
Are you looking to grow your assets? Unfortunately, scammers are always looking for ways to take advantage of investors. To protect yourself from falling victim to an fraudulent scheme, be aware of these common tricks.
- Lucrative returns with little to no risk: If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
- Pressure to invest immediately: Scammers often create a sense of urgency to prevent you from thinking critically about the offer.
- Unsubstantiated advisors: Always verify an advisor's credentials and licenses before handing over any money.
- Vague or complicated investment details: If you can't understand how the investment works, don't invest in it.

Is Your Broker Legitimate?
Investing your hard-earned savings requires careful consideration and choosing the right broker. But with so many choices out there, how can you ensure that your chosen broker is legitimate? It's essential to safeguard your investments and avoid falling target to unscrupulous practices. Begin by researching their reputation. Look for licenses from reputable agencies, such as the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A).
Next, review online ratings from other clients. Take special focus to patterns in the feedback. If you see red flags, it's best to look elsewhere.
